Swift makes it three Adult Contemporary No. 1s in-a-row from 1989, as "Style" rises 2-1. The song follows her nine-week AC leader "Shake It Off" and her four-week No. 1 "Blank Space." The trio of toppers makes 1989 the first album to generate three AC No. 1s since Adele's 21 yielded "Rolling in the Deep" (19 weeks), "Someone Like You" (five) and "Set Fire to the Rain" (11) in 2011-12. (Not shabby company: 21 has sold 11.1 million copies in the U.S. since its release, according to Nielsen Music.)
"Style" marks Swift's sixth career AC No. 1. Dating to her first, "Love Story," in 2009, Swift boasts double the amount of No. 1s of her next-closest chart competitors: Adele and Michael Buble have each tallied three in that span.
